After melting his hands one day with an antique two-handle faucet, Alfred Moen tried to find a far better option. In 1939, "Al" Moen created the single-handle tap that controls cold and hot water in just one turn, and is what lots of people have in their homes today. While showers, of some kind, have been around for centuries, the first modern shower is credited to William Feetham, in 1767.

The Great Stink in 1858 in London was triggered by a warm summer season and raw sewage in the river. The sewer system disposed all of the waste into the River Thames near the facility of the City. Throughout this hot summertime, the odor was so frustrating that homeowners could not leave their homes.

The citizens assumed the disease was spread from breathing the nasty air, hence increasing the panic and fear. Hundreds of people passed away from getting cholera. It was later on that they found out the bacteria which triggers cholera was in their drinking water which was infected from the raw waste in the water.
